The Niceday Hydraulic Squat Machine is a compact and foldable exercise equipment designed for effective glute and leg training. With an advanced hydraulic system, it offers 16 levels of resistance, accommodating users up to 220 lbs. The machine is easy to assemble, space-efficient, and features an LCD monitor for tracking workout metrics. Backed by a lifetime warranty, it’s the perfect addition to any home gym.

Nice low intensity workout

The long and short of it: While other exercises without the machine could give you the same workout, this piece of equipment is easy to use, doesn't require much thinking, and gives a good workout.Assembly and handling* Instructions are not that great, but this is very easy to figure out. Look at the finished pic, match the parts, put them together.* The machine is fairly lightweight but sturdy. I was afraid I'd tip over on this, but I haven't. It's super easy to move from one spot of the house to another by yourself fully assembled.The machine:* I don't often use the resistance bands, but I suppose it could be useful for additional exercises, like working your legs out from the side. Personally the bands feel too weak to give my arms any decent workout.* Often I will just keep the bands off of the handles when using the machine because the resistance bands get in the way of my legs when I'm using the machine and it's annoying.* Even though the product advertises 16 levels of resistance, I really don't notice the difference between levels unless I notch it up several levels from the last level I was at.* The hydraulic cylinder gets fairly hot, but then again, I'm doing sets of 100 and around 500-600 in one sitting. I use it for light cardio more than I do for actual muscle building, but it still works the muscles. Still, I'm not worried the machine will break or catch fire.* The monitor is battery operated, and I trust it for the counter and timer, but not really any other function (ie. calorie burning). It's simple, easy to use, and it came with a battery.* Different parts of the machine can adjust to your height or the depth of the squat you want to do very easily.Overall I am pleased with the purchase I made. My family had a larger/heftier version of this kind of a machine by a different brand in the 90s. It had a cushier and larger seat and an additional place to put your feet if you wanted to emphasize an arm work out more than the legs/abs. It also offered quite a bit more in terms of levels of resistance but also was much more expensive. For the price you pay for this, its functions, and its portability, it seems worth the money.
